Translingual
Han character
𩢧 (Kangxi radical 187, 馬+5, 15 strokes, cangjie input 尸火土戈 (SFGI), four-corner 71731, composition ⿱馬去)

Chinese
Glyph origin
Phono-semantic compound (形聲 / 形声): semantic 馬 (“horse”) + phonetic 去 (OC *kʰaʔ, *kʰas).
Etymology
For pronunciation and definitions of 𩢧 – see 驅 (“to drive; to spur; to run quickly; etc.”). (This character is recorded in one or more historical dictionaries as an unorthodox form of 驅). |
